Buying Guide for the Best Sewing Machine Cases

Choosing the right sewing machine case is essential to protect your sewing machine and make it easy to transport. A good case will keep your machine safe from dust, damage, and make it convenient to carry around. When selecting a sewing machine case, consider the size, material, portability, and additional features that suit your needs. Here are some key specifications to help you make the best choice.
SizeSize is crucial because the case must fit your sewing machine perfectly. Measure your sewing machine's dimensions (height, width, and depth) and compare them with the case's internal dimensions. Cases come in various sizes, so ensure you choose one that provides a snug fit without being too tight. If you have a larger or more complex machine, look for cases designed to accommodate those specific models.
MaterialThe material of the case determines its durability and protection level. Common materials include hard plastic, fabric, and leather. Hard plastic cases offer the best protection against impacts and are ideal for frequent travelers. Fabric cases are lighter and more flexible, making them easier to store when not in use. Leather cases provide a stylish and durable option but can be heavier. Choose a material based on how often you travel and the level of protection you need.
PortabilityPortability features like handles, wheels, and shoulder straps make it easier to carry your sewing machine. If you plan to transport your machine frequently, look for cases with sturdy handles and smooth-rolling wheels. Shoulder straps can be useful for lighter machines or shorter distances. Consider your typical mode of transport and choose portability features that will make carrying your machine more comfortable.
Storage CompartmentsAdditional storage compartments can be very useful for carrying sewing accessories like threads, needles, and patterns. Some cases come with multiple pockets and compartments, while others have a more minimalist design. If you have a lot of accessories, look for a case with ample storage space. If you prefer to keep things simple, a case with fewer compartments might be more suitable.
Security FeaturesSecurity features like locks and reinforced zippers can provide extra protection for your sewing machine. Locks are particularly useful if you travel frequently or need to leave your machine in a shared space. Reinforced zippers add an extra layer of durability and security. Consider how important these features are based on where and how you plan to use your sewing machine case.
